Hey Marisol — handing off the Ledgerpane audit-log viewer before I'm out. Filters and export are stable; the retention toggle still needs review, so flag anything odd for the security pass. Admin access to the staging vault goes through the sealed recovery flow if SSO hiccups. For that, you'll need the recovery passphrase noted just below this line.

vault phrase of kaduf-baweg = norael-julox-raleth-wenok-eliir-ulamir-ulair-norwyn-rusion

Three crates of stage props from Bellacourt Productions arrive Thursday: the mechanical clock façade, the mirrored archway panels, and the costume trunk. Each crate is sealed with numbered tape; inspect seals before signing, and photograph any damage immediately. Store in the climate-controlled annexe, not the loading corridor, as the archway panels warp in humidity. The carrier is Fennick Road Haulage. The specific courier hand-over instruction, which must be kept confidential, follows directly below.

handover note for tawep-kahof: the tammir silwyn courier leaves the druox ralael kelys drumir sormir olidor julmir sorael ledger at gate 4573 under passcode 562512

## Ownership

Gridloom generates themed crosswords from the word bank in data/banks/. Solver constraints live in core/fill.rs; don't touch scoring weights without a benchmark run. Reviews require one approval from the owning engineer. CI must pass the symmetry and fill-rate checks. All review requests and escalations route to the owner listed below.

signatory, yahog-badug: Quenix Ulaael

The Userhive service, split out from the Brindlemark monolith, runs in three environments: sandbox, staging, and production. Each has its own database and message broker; nothing is shared with the remaining monolith except the legacy auth bridge. Contractors should work only in sandbox unless told otherwise. The sandbox environment currently uses the following configuration values.

deployment values, yagef-yawip:
ELIOX_PIN=5303
ELIOX_METRICS_HOST=metrics.eliox.paliqworks.corp
ELIOX_LOG_LEVEL=error
ELIOX_TENANT=praiel